Leaky pipes under the sink in the kitchen or bathroom are a common issue that can be a costly nuisance and must be repaired with a permanent solution.
Bear in mind that leaky pipes can be caused by various reasons such as clogs, incorrect pipe layout, corrosion, joint damage, cracked seals and even excessive water. The longer the leak runs unchecked, the higher the damage that your plumbing system and your home will be subjected to. No matter what causes the leakage, you should fix it fast.
Running Toilet
A running toilet is annoying and can result in the loss of at least 50 gallons of water each day. The main culprit is usually a faulty flapper valve that fails to sit properly and keeps the water running even after the flush. Excessive water drainage quickly leads to higher water bills.
Other issues that cause a running toilet are:
- Corroded toilet handles
- Refill tube problems
- Inappropriately sized flapper chains
From cleaning to washing and bathing, we rely on water to accomplish all sorts of tasks. An inadequate water supply can easily hinder the simplest of everyday activities. From washing your hands to running a load of laundry, low water pressure will cause them to take much longer than expected.
What causes low water pressure inside the home?
- Faulty fixtures
- Broken pressure regulator
- Clogged pipes
- Corroded plumbing
- Damaged water valves
A clogged drain is a blocked drain, such as when water is flowing very slowly through the toilet, shower, sink, bathtub, or other fixture. They are often caused by substances that do not break down easily. These substances build up in your pipes and ultimately block the channel. The most common causes of clogged drains are hair, soap, dirt, oil, grease, fat, food waste, plant leaves, and too much toilet paper. Hygienic wipes have recently become a major cause of blockages and should be disposed of according to manufacturer guidelines.
